Dual Channel 1°C Temperature Sensor with Hardware Thermal Shutdown and 1.8V SMBus Communications
Datasheet
Revision 1.0 (07-11-13) 28 SMSC EMC1186
DATASHEET
Bit 0 - HWSD - This bit is set when the External Diode 1 Temperature exceeds the Hardware Thermal
Shutdown Limit set by the pull-up resistors on the ALERT and SYS_SHDN pins. When set, this bit will
assert the SYS_SHDN pin.
6.3 Configuration Register 03h / 09h
The Configuration Register controls the basic operation of the device. This register is fully accessible
at either address.
Bit 7 - MASK_ALL - Masks the ALERT pin from asserting.
‘0’ - (default) - The ALERT pin is not masked. If any of the appropriate status bits are set the
ALERT pin will be asserted.
‘1’ - The ALERT pin is masked. It will not be asserted for any interrupt condition unless it is
configured in comparator mode. The Status Registers will be updated normally.
Bit 6 - RUN / STOP - Controls Active/Standby modes.
‘0’ (default) - The device is in Active mode and converting on all channels.
‘1’ - The device is in Standby mode and not converting.
Bit 5 - ALERT/COMP - Controls the operation of the ALERT pin.
‘0’ (default) - The ALERT acts as an Alert pin and has interrupt behavior as described in
Section 5.5.1.
‘1’ - The ALERT acts as a THERM pin and has comparator behavior as described in Section 5.5.2.
In this mode the MASK_ALL bit is ignored.
Bit 4 - RECD1 - Disables the Resistance Error Correction (REC) for External Diode 1.
‘0’ (default) - REC is enabled for External Diode 1.
‘1’ - REC is disabled for External Diode 1.
Bit 2 - RANGE - Configures the measurement range and data format of the temperature channels.
‘0’ (default) - The temperature measurement range is 0°C to +127.875°C and the data format is
binary.
‘1’ -The temperature measurement range is -64°C to +191.875°C and the data format is offset
binary (see Table 5.3).
Bit 1 - DAVG_DIS - Disables the dynamic averaging feature on all temperature channels.
‘0’ (default) - The dynamic averaging feature is enabled. All temperature channels will be converted
with an averaging factor that is based on the conversion rate as shown in Table 6.5.
‘1’ - The dynamic averaging feature is disabled. All temperature channels will be converted with a
maximum averaging factor of 1x (equivalent to 11-bit conversion). For higher conversion rates, this
averaging factor will be reduced as shown in Table 6.5.
Table 6.3 Configuration Register
ADDR R/W REGISTER B7 B6 B5 B4 B3 B2 B1 B0 DEFAULT
03h
R/W Configuration
MASK_
ALL
RUN/
STOP
ALERT/
COMP RECD1 - RANGE
DAVG_
DIS
00h
09h
Dual Channel 1°C Temperature Sensor with Hardware Thermal Shutdown and 1.8V SMBus Communications
Datasheet
SMSC EMC1186 29 Revision 1.0 (07-11-13)
DATASHEET
6.4 Conversion Rate Register 04h / 0Ah
The Conversion Rate Register controls how often the temperature measurement channels are updated
and compared against the limits. This register is fully accessible at either address.
Bits 3-0 - CONV[3:0] - Determines the conversion rate as shown in Ta bl e 6.5.
6.5 Limit Registers
Table 6.4 Conversion Rate Register
ADDR R/W REGISTER B7 B6 B5 B4 B3 B2 B1 B0 DEFAULT
04h
R/W
Conversion
Rate
- - - - CONV[3:0]
06h
(4/sec)
0Ah
Table 6.5 Conversion Rate
CONV[3:0]
CONVERSIONS / SECONDHEX 3 2 1 0
0h 0 0 0 0 1
1h 0 0 0 1 1
2h 0 0 1 0 1
3h 0 0 1 1 1
4h 0 1 0 0 1
5h 0 1 0 1 2
6h 0 1 1 0 4 (default)
7h 0 1 1 1 8
8h 1 0 0 0 16
9h 1 0 0 1 32
Ah 1 0 1 0 64
Bh - Fh All others 1
Table 6.6 Temperature Limit Registers
ADDR. R/W REGISTER B7 B6 B5 B4 B3 B2 B1 B0 DEFAULT
05h
R/W
Internal Diode
High Limit
128643216 8 42 1
55h
(85°C)
0Bh
Dual Channel 1°C Temperature Sensor with Hardware Thermal Shutdown and 1.8V SMBus Communications
Datasheet
Revision 1.0 (07-11-13) 30 SMSC EMC1186
DATASHEET
The device contains both high and low limits for all temperature channels. If the measured temperature
exceeds the high limit, then the corresponding status bit is set and the ALERT pin is asserted.
Likewise, if the measured temperature is less than or equal to the low limit, the corresponding status
bit is set and the
ALERT pin is asserted.
The data format for the limits must match the selected data format for the temperature so that if the
extended temperature range is used, the limits must be programmed in the extended data format.
The limit registers with multiple addresses are fully accessible at either address.
6.6 Scratchpad Registers 11h and 12h
The Scratchpad Registers are Read / Write registers that are used for place holders to be software
compatible with legacy programs. Reading from the registers will return what is written to them.
06h
R/W
Internal Diode
Low Limit
128643216 8 42 1
00h
(0°C)
0Ch
07h
R/W
External
Diode 1 High
Limit High
Byte
128643216 8 42 1
55h
(85°C)
0Dh
13h R/W
External
Diode 1 High
Limit Low
Byte
0.5 0.25 0.125 - - - - - 00h
08h
R/W
External
Diode 1 Low
Limit High
Byte
128643216 8 42 1
00h
(0°C)
0Eh
14h R/W
External
Diode 1 Low
Limit Low
Byte
0.5 0.25 0.125 - - - - - 00h
Table 6.7 Scratchpad Register
ADDR R/W REGISTER B7 B6 B5 B4 B3 B2 B1 B0 DEFAULT
11h R/W Scratchpad 7 6 5 4 3 2 1 0 00h
12h R/W Scratchpad 7 6 5 4 3 2 1 0 00h
Table 6.6 Temperature Limit Registers (continued)
ADDR. R/W REGISTER B7 B6 B5 B4 B3 B2 B1 B0 DEFAULT

EMC1186-2-AC3-TR

Mfr. #:
Manufacturer:
Microchip Technology
Description:
Board Mount Temperature Sensors 1.8V SMBus Dual Temp Sensor
Lifecycle:
New from this manufacturer.
Delivery:
DHL FedEx Ups TNT EMS
Payment:
T/T Paypal Visa MoneyGram Western Union